Multi-slice Spiral CT Diagnosis of Giant Hysteromyoma

Objective To explore CT findings of giant uterine leiomyoma and to improve its diagnostic accuracy. Methods 26 patients of pathologically-proved giant uterine leiomyoma who had typical CT signs were selected (all cases had CT MRP reconstruction; 12 cases with enhanced scan). Results The maximal diameter of giant uterine leiomyoma ranged from 9-35 cm. The lesions located at subserous of uterus (n=8), the broad ligament (n=5), the myometrium (n=11), the uterus cervix (n=2). 7 cases demonstrated homogeneous density similar to normal uterus tissue on CT scans. 17 cases demonstrated heterogeneous density and the other 2 cases demonstrated cysticsolid mixed. 11 cases demonstrated obviously inhomogeneous enhancement with multiple small vessels observed; only 1 case demonstrated mild inhomogeneous enhancement. 6 cases were complicated by ovarian tumors or cysts, and 1 case was misdiagnosised. 7 cases demonstrated atypical CT findings. Pathology proved hyaline degeneration in 11 cases; 6 cases mucoid degeneration; 2 cases cystic degeneration. Conclusion Giant uterine leiomyoma have some characteristics in CT findings; grasps its images features is helpful for the diagnosis. However, atypical manifestation of giant uterine leiomyoma should be reminded to the differential diagnosis.
